Comprehending Legal Aid
Legal aid in Hazlehurst GA refers to services offered to support individuals in navigating the legal system, including legal defense, counsel, and guidance. These services are typically provided to low-income individuals who are unable to afford private attorneys.

Types of Legal Aid
Legal aid can take different forms, depending on the type of legal problem and the resources available. Some of the typical forms include:
Court Representation:
This involves providing an attorney to represent an individual in court. This is especially critical in criminal cases, where the outcome can have a major effect on someone’s life and freedom.
Legal Advice and Counseling:
A number of legal aid groups offer advice and counseling services to assist people in comprehending their legal rights and choices. This can involve help with creating legal documents or giving advice on how to move forward with a legal issue.
Pro Bono Legal Assistance:
Pro bono assistance are provided by private lawyers who donate their time to give free legal help to individuals in need. Many law firms and individual attorneys accept pro bono cases as part of their commitment to serving the public.
Legal Aid Clinics:
Legal clinics are often administered by law schools or non-profit groups and provide free or low-cost legal services to the community. These clinics may specialize in particular areas of law, such as family law or immigration.
Online Resources:
With the growth of technology, many legal assistance organizations now give web-based resources, including legal data, do-it-yourself guides, and digital consultations. These resources can be particularly helpful for individuals who do not have convenient access to brick-and-mortar legal aid offices.
Obstacles Faced by Legal Aid
Despite its importance, legal aid services encounter various obstacles:
Supply and Demand Imbalance:
The need for legal aid services frequently exceeds the supply. This means that numerous people who need legal assistance may not be able to obtain it quickly, or at all. This mismatch can lead to overworked legal aid lawyers and clients experiencing longer waits.
Public Awareness:
There is frequently a lack of knowledge about the accessibility of legal aid services. A lot of individuals who could benefit from legal aid may not realize that these services are provided or how to obtain them. Raising awareness among the public is key to making sure more individuals use these resources.
Geographical Inequities:
Access to legal aid can change considerably according to location. Especially rural areas, may have a shortage of legal aid resources compared to urban areas, leading to inequalities in access to justice.
